NOSM U, OPSEU ratify three-year collective agreement

July 27, 2026

NOSM University and OPSEU Local 677 (Unit 1) have officially ratified a three-year collective agreement. The union represents full-time faculty, librarians, and professional staff at the university. Consortium of Physician Assistant Education to establish dedicated Northern Stream

June 26, 2026

The Consortium of Physician Assistant Education—a collaboration between the University of Toronto’s Temerty Faculty of Medicine and NOSM University—will establish a dedicated Northern Stream for Physician Assistant training in Northern Ontario. NOSM U unveils inaugural strategic plan

March 17, 2026

NOSM University has unveiled its inaugural strategic plan as an independent university: Rooted in the North, NOSM University’s 2026–2030 Strategic Plan. In a statement to CTV News, NOSM U President Dr Michael Green explained that the plan is “an in-the-north, by-the-north, for-the-north plan” focused on helping Northern Ontario achieve health equity. NOSM U receives $5M gift to advance Indigenous health equity

February 04, 2026

NOSM University has received a $5M gift from anonymous donors to advance Indigenous health equity. This gift will support the creation of the Circle for Indigenous Health Research and Innovation. Boréal, Cambrian, Laurentian, NOSM U leaders form Sudbury Partnership for Higher Education

January 16, 2026

Greater Sudbury’s postsecondary institutions—Cambrian College, Collège Boréal, Laurentian University, and NOSM University—have signed a memorandum of understanding to create the Sudbury Partnership for Higher Education. NOSM U announces additional residency programs

September 10, 2025

NOSM University has announced four new residency programs in Emergency Medicine, Family Medicine Enhanced Skills in Palliative Care, Medical Oncology, and Obstetrics and Gynecology. ON invests $300M to expand teaching clinics as part of new primary care legislation

May 14, 2025

As part of a broader effort to protect and improve primary care, the Government of Ontario has announced a $300M investment to build 17 new and expanded community-based primary teaching clinics. NOSM U Dietetic Practicum Program earns national accreditation

December 03, 2024

NOSM University’s Dietetic Practicum Program has earned full, national accreditation from EQual Accreditation Canada. The post-degree program prepares learners for roles in nutrition care, population health promotion, and food service management.
